How to Make Chocolate Peanut Butter Cornflake Crunch Bars

  1. In a 3-quart saucepan, combine 1 cup peanut butter, ½ cup light corn syrup, and 1 cup granulated sugar.
  2. Cook over low heat, stirring constantly, until the mixture comes to a gentle boil and the sugar is fully dissolved (about 5-7 minutes).
  3. Remove from heat and stir in 2 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ips until completely melted and smooth.
  4. Stir in 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, 6 cups corn flakes cereal, and ½ cup chopped peanuts (or other nuts). Mix thoroughly to coat evenly.
  5. Press the mixture firmly into a buttered 13x9-inch baking pan.
  6. Ref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the bars to set completely.
  7. Once firm, lift the bars out and cut them into squares.
